Funeral Arranging: Benefits of PreplanningPosted by webisimo on July 16th, 2014 Planning for one’s own funeral is definitely a matter of concern. But, a majority of people in the US feel that preplanning is the safest way to face the rising cost of dying. It is also observed that preplanning makes funeral arranging easier for the family members when a loved one dies. They are not forced to take urgent decisions under the pressure of the grief in the demise and time. To be true, the benefits of preplanning weigh far above than the general uneasiness it creates. Preplanning for your funeral arranging is quite simple. There are numerous service providers allowing you to explore what they have to offer online. Just visit the websites of reputed funeral home directors and opt for one. Following the guidelines too would be of great advantage to you. (A) Keep all the documents at hand: Make sure that you provide your choice funeral home with everything you want to get reflected in your final journey. (B) Discuss your plan: With the documents at hand, you can move forward with your attempt to make funeral arranging easy for your loved ones. Most of the renowned funeral service providers allow you to make an appointment and discuss your requirements. They would also be happy to explain all the options offered therein. (C) Fund your funeral: This takes you to the final step, funding your funeral. The good thing about prefunding is that the money remains free from tax and other troubles. You don’t even have to worry about inflation or increase in the prices of the services offered.
